Zoo open over Easter
Those looking for school holiday fun should look no further than the Darling Downs Zoo at Pilton, open across the whole Easter period.
Owner Stephanie Robinson said the Darling Downs Zoo is always expanding.
“If you haven’t been for a while there will be new animals to see,” Mrs Robinson said.
“We also have new baby animals born this past week, including the smallest monkeys in the world, the Pygmy Marmoset.
“The best time to visit is when you can join in with our keeper talks, they get the animals up for treats, so the animals get as close as possible to you.
“The first activity allows everyone to meet a baby alligator at 10.15am and continues with introducing the Siamang, Binturong, Tiger, Leopards, Cheetah, Giraffe, Hippo, Meerkat, Lemur, Lions, Baboons and Snakes.”
